1. Product Overview
The TP-Link Deco M4 is a Whole Home Mesh Wi-Fi System designed to provide fast and stable internet coverage throughout your home. A single Deco M4 unit offers coverage up to 2,000 sq. ft. For larger homes or extended coverage, additional Deco units can be added to form a unified mesh network. This system utilizes TP-Link Mesh Technology to ensure seamless roaming, allowing your devices to automatically switch between Deco units as you move, maintaining the fastest possible speeds.
The Deco M4 operates as a Dual Band Gigabit Wireless Router, supporting AC1200 high-speed internet (300Mbps on 2.4GHz + 867Mbps on 5GHz). It incorporates advanced features such as Beamforming and MU-MIMO technology for efficient data transmission to multiple devices simultaneously. The system also includes IPv6 support and robust Parental Controls, enabling users to manage online time and block inappropriate websites for family members.

2. Setup Guide
Setting up your TP-Link Deco M4 system is designed to be straightforward using the dedicated Deco app. Follow these steps for initial installation:
- Connect Deco: Connect one Deco unit to your cable modem using the provided Ethernet cable. Ensure both the Deco unit and the modem are powered on.
- Download the Deco App: Download and install the TP-Link Deco app on your Android or iOS device. The app is available on the Google Play Store and Apple App Store.
- Follow In-App Instructions: Launch the Deco app and follow the step-by-step instructions to configure your Deco system. The app will guide you through creating your Wi-Fi network name (SSID) and password.
For multi-pack systems, the app will also guide you on how to add additional Deco units to expand your mesh network. Once configured, devices will automatically switch between Deco units for optimal performance.

3. Operating Your Deco M4 System
The Deco M4 system creates a unified network with a single Wi-Fi name, simplifying connectivity. Your devices will automatically connect to the Deco unit providing the strongest signal as you move around your home, ensuring seamless roaming without interruptions.
Key Features:
- Seamless Roaming: Devices automatically switch between Deco units for continuous, fast Wi-Fi.
- MU-MIMO Technology: Allows the router to communicate with multiple devices simultaneously, improving network efficiency and speed for all connected devices.
- Parental Controls: Manage internet access for family members. You can set time limits, block specific websites, and create profiles for each user directly from the Deco app.
- Guest Network: Easily create a separate Wi-Fi network for guests to ensure the security of your main network. This can be turned on/off using the Deco app or via Alexa voice commands.

4. Maintenance
To ensure optimal performance and longevity of your TP-Link Deco M4 system, consider the following maintenance tips:
- Firmware Updates: Regularly check for and install firmware updates via the Deco app. Updates often include performance improvements, security patches, and new features.
- Placement: Ensure Deco units are placed in open areas, away from obstructions like large metal objects, thick walls, or other electronic devices that may cause interference.
- Cleaning: Keep the Deco units clean and free from dust. Use a soft, dry cloth to wipe the exterior. Avoid using liquid cleaners or abrasive materials.
- Restarting: If you experience network issues, try restarting your Deco units and modem. This can often resolve minor connectivity problems.
5. Troubleshooting
If you encounter issues with your Deco M4 system, refer to the following common troubleshooting steps:
- No Internet Connection:
- Verify that your modem is working correctly and has an active internet connection.
- Ensure the Ethernet cable connecting the main Deco unit to the modem is securely plugged in.
- Restart both your modem and the main Deco unit.
- Weak Wi-Fi Signal:
- Relocate Deco units to minimize physical obstructions and maximize coverage.
- Add more Deco units if your coverage area is larger than the current system can handle.
- Check for sources of interference (e.g., microwaves, cordless phones) and move Deco units away from them.
- Deco Unit Not Connecting:
- Ensure the Deco unit is powered on and within range of another active Deco unit.
- Use the Deco app to re-add the unit if it was previously removed or reset.
- Perform a factory reset on the problematic Deco unit (refer to the app for instructions) and try setting it up again.
- App Connectivity Issues:
- Ensure your smartphone is connected to the Deco Wi-Fi network.
- Update the Deco app to the latest version.
- Restart your smartphone.

6. Specifications
| Brand | TP-Link |
| Model Name | AC1200 Gigabit Ethernet (Deco M4) |
| Wireless Type | 802.11ac, 802.11n |
| Frequency Band Class | Dual-Band (2.4GHz and 5GHz) |
| Connectivity Technology | Ethernet, Wi-Fi |
| Item Dimensions (LxWxH) | 3.57 x 3.57 x 7.48 inches |
| Item Weight | 1.76 pounds |
| Color | White |
| Operating System | Android (for app control) |
| Special Feature | WPS (Wi-Fi Protected Setup) |
| Included Components | Product body, Power Supply, Network Cable, Quick Installation Guide (QIG) |
